Output e3d0aedb4ff82eb23f8c8bc1434732551842f6399dfa075630fceca29a273726:1

value
255633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b7f8e23c3fec4581d21596d535bcc998b392dfd OP_EQUAL
address
3FsDTyEqfmEG3CswQ2ADcGJ2WMxCTV6kf3
transaction
e3d0aedb4ff82eb23f8c8bc1434732551842f6399dfa075630fceca29a273726
confirmations
399970
spent
true